Why Were Your Kids Playing Games?

John T. Spencer has a meeting with his principal. The principal is asking him why were his students playing games instead of having class. What the principal and many others don't understand is that students learn through games. Much of their content standards can be taught through games. I was AMSTI certified in May. AMSTI (Alabama Math and Science Technology Instinctive) teaches teachers how to teach math concepts through games. It was so much fun. I know I would rather learn math through games. I am sure that a child would too!
